- Page 1 of 1
406 Saint Francis ROAD, Eufaula, AL, 36027, Barbour County
406 Saint Francis Road, Eufaula, AL, 36027, Barbour County
1514 Hwy 26, Hurtsboro, AL, 36860, Russell County
1514 GREGORY, Hurtsboro, AL, 36860, Russell County
7 Lily Street, Hurtsboro, AL, 36860, Russell County